About the project MedBEESinessHubs: The aim of the project is to support the economies of five deprived rural communities of Egypt, Italy, Cyprus, Lebanon and Palestine, by empowering and networking local people, especially the youth, in developing handicraft honeybee products businesses and tourism services networks, hence contributing to build a Mediterranean Bee-economy.

 

Young people and beekeepers will be supported and trained with the aim of developing new business ideas and products that will change the way local communities understand agriculture and beekeeping. The set-up of cross-border networks will enable overcoming traditional downsides of the sector like poor brand perception and the small size of Mediterranean bee businesses which hurdles the capacity to compete in global markets. In the long run, young people will access new jobs in an economic field where it once seemed impossible, and, indirectly, the nature will benefit from the increase in the demand for honeybee products and sustainable tourism. A win-win for bees and local communities.

Within the framework of the project "Mediterranean Bee Hubs in support for sustainable economic prosperity in deprived rural areas" [MedBEESinessHubs – C_A.1.2_0035] a training program on entrepreneurship issues is due to be organized.  The aim of the program is to improve skills in entrepreneurship, financial management, marketing, innovation and the exploitation of funding opportunities. The program is addressed to existing beekeepers and processors of beekeeping products as well as to people interested in becoming professionally active in the field of beekeeping and processing honeybee products. 

 

The training modules have been identified through a recent study of the current situation in the beekeeping sector of Cyprus which was implemented by the Cyprus Chamber of Commerce and Industry. In the framework of the study, a field survey was carried out with the participation of beekeepers and other professionals involved in the processing of honeybee products. Among other things, the research has demonstrated the educational needs of micro-enterprises in the sector both in matters of entrepreneurship and technical training subjects.   

Furthermore, the training workshop capitalises on a previous work undertaken in the project EDILE - Economic Development through Inclusive Local Empowerment (funded by the program ENI CBCMED 2007-2013). The output ‘Auto-assessment tool for sustainability of investment projects’ has been incorporated as a specific module of the training material, aiming to prepare the participating micro-SMEs in sustainable decision-making procedures. 

 

In addition to this educational workshop that focuses on entrepreneurial issues, educational workshops on technical subjects on beekeeping and the utilization of honeybee products, such as environmentally friendly beekeeping practices, the use of wax for the creation of gifts, the utilization of pollen etc, will follow soon. 

 

The Entrepreneurship Training Workshops are free of charge and include three training sessions. The first meeting will take place on the 25th of October 2022 (13:00-19:00) at the Larnaca Environmental Information Centre in Skarinou, while the meetings on the 8th and 11th of November 2022 (16:00-19:00) will be online.  

 

It is emphasized that the participants in the educational program will receive preferential treatment (through credits) in a microfinance scheme that will be announced within the framework of the same project in the next three months.
